Mooresville was not the first on the board on Tuesday, but they got there more often. They had just enough and edged out the Greenwood Woodmen 5-3. The Pioneers haven't had any issues with the Woodmen recently, as the game was their sixth consecutive win against them.

Kiernan Herald looked comfortable as he tossed two innings while giving up no earned runs off one hit. He is becoming a predictor of Mooresville's success: when he allows at most two earned runs the team is undefeated (and 5-6 when he doesn't).
On the hitting side, Tyler Denny was excellent, going 2-for-4 with one stolen base, two RBI, and one run. Another player making a difference was Kaden Bruhn, who went 1-for-2 with two stolen bases, one run, and one RBI.
Mooresville's record is now 9-6. As for Greenwood, they have been struggling recently as they've lost six of their last seven matches. That's put a noticeable dent in their 4-11 record this season.
The teams didn't have to wait long for a rematch: Mooresville beat Greenwood by a score of 10-2 on Wednesday.
